Visual Studio를 사용하여 데이터베이스 프로젝트와 데이터베이스 간의 권한 동기화
-
22-07-2019 - |
문제
버전 제어 시스템(Git)에서 데이터베이스 구조를 유지하는 데 사용하는 Visual Studio(2008)의 데이터베이스 프로젝트가 있습니다.이 데이터베이스 프로젝트를 유지 관리하기 위해 VS의 데이터 스키마 비교 도구를 사용합니다.제가 겪고 있는 문제는 새 개체에 대한 권한이 계속 손실된다는 것입니다.
그러면 어떻게 해야 합니까?
- 스키마 비교 도구를 사용하여 이러한 권한을 캡처합니다.
- 스키마 비교 도구를 사용하여 서버에 이러한 권한을 적용합니다.
해결책
내가 찾은 권한을 캡처하고 적용하는 가장 쉬운 방법은 도구 -> 옵션 -> 데이터베이스 도구 -> 스키마 비교로 이동하여 권한 무시 확인란을 선택 취소하는 것입니다.그런 다음 스키마 비교를 실행하고 업데이트를 적용합니다.
메모: 그러면 스키마의 권한이 있는 모든 개체가 업데이트됩니다.스키마 변경 사항을 동기화한 다음 권한 무시 확인란을 재설정한 후 권한을 캡처했습니다.
제휴하지 않습니다 StackOverflow